Iron and brass paper clips can be separated from each other by

  1. Magnetic separation

  2. Chromatography

  3. Centrifugation

  4. All of above


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Magnetism is a form of separating mixtures which involves using a magnet to attract another magnetic object away from the substance it is in. Iron gets attracted towards magnet and are separated from brass.

A mixture of iron particles and sand can be separated by:

  1. Magnetic separation

  2. Centrifugation

  3. Sublimation

  4. Crystallization


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

A mixture with iron filings as one of the components can be separated using a magnet to attract the iron particles away from the mixture.

Magnetic separation is a process in which magnetically susceptible material is extracted from a mixture using a:

  1. Frictional force

  2. Gravitational force

  3. Both a and b

  4. Magnetic force


Correct Option: D
Explanation:

Magnetic separation is a process in which magnetically susceptible material is extracted from a mixture using a magnetic force. This separation technique can be useful in mining iron as it is attracted to a magnet.

The various methods for separation of solid-solid mixture includes:

  1. fractional distillation

  2. leaching

  3. magnetic separation

  4. centrifuge


Correct Option: B,C
Explanation:

Fractional distillation is used to separate two liquid mixture based on difference in their boiling point.

centifuge is used to  separate solid from liquid,
Leaching and magnetic separation can be used to separate solid- solid mixture.

Which technique could be used to obtain the elements X and Y from the compound $XY$?

  1. Filtration

  2. Distillation

  3. Electrolysis

  4. Crystallisation


Correct Option: C
Explanation:

To separate elements X and Y from the compound XY we have to break it into ions,

and the process of breaking compound into its ions are known as electrolysis.

There is a mixture of X, Y and Z. If the mixture of X and Y can be separated by magnetic separation and the mixture of Y and Z can be separated by distillation.
The different states of X, Y and Z are respectively -

  1. Solid, solid, liquid.

  2. Solid, liquid, solid.

  3. All are liquids.

  4. All are solids.


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Since X, Y can be separated by magnetic separation so X, Y are solids. 

Y, Z can be separated by distillation method therefore, Y, Z must be solid liquid mixture. 
Already we know Y is a solid hence, Z is a liquid.

Hence, option (A) is the correct answer.

In a mixture of X and Y, X can be separated from Y by magnetic separation.

Which of the following pairs will form X and Y?

  1. Sand, sawdust.

  2. Iron, sulphur.

  3. Iodine, sand.

  4. Gun powder and sawdust.


Correct Option: B
Explanation:

X, Y are two solids making a mixture. 

One is component is magnetic, whereas, other is non-magnetic. 
Hence, the mixture must be of iron and sulphur.

Therefore, option (B) will be the correct answer.
